Movie Assistant information

What is a movie assistant?

Movie Assistants, often referred to as production assistants (PAs), are entry-level professionals who support the cast and crew on film sets. Their duties vary widely and can include tasks such as handling equipment, managing schedules, assisting with set logistics, and running errands. Movie Assistants play a crucial role in ensuring that daily operations on set run smoothly and efficiently. They work closely with various departments and often serve as a point of communication between team members. This position provides valuable experience for those interested in pursuing a career in the film industry.

How does a movie assistant typically collaborate with different departments during film production?

A Movie Assistant often serves as a key point of communication between various departments, such as production, art, and camera crews. They help coordinate schedules, relay information, and ensure that tasks are completed efficiently and on time. This role requires strong organizational skills and attention to detail, as Movie Assistants must anticipate needs and address issues quickly to keep production on track. Working closely with both above-the-line and below-the-line staff provides valuable exposure to different aspects of filmmaking and can help build a strong professional network.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a movie assistant,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Movie Assistant, you need strong organizational abilities, attention to detail, and a general understanding of film production processes, often supported by coursework or experience in film or media studies. Familiarity with scheduling software, call sheet preparation, and basic editing or production tools like Final Draft or Adobe Premiere is advantageous. Excellent communication, flexibility, and the ability to work under pressure are crucial soft skills for this role. These skills ensure seamless coordination on set, support efficient production workflows, and help maintain a positive working environment during demanding shoots.

How to work on movie sets with no experience?

Movie assistants often start by volunteering or applying for entry-level positions such as production assistant, which require minimal experience. Gaining knowledge of film production processes, developing organizational skills, and being willing to work long hours can improve chances of getting hired; some roles may also require basic familiarity with equipment or safety protocols.
